What are the challenges of cybersecurity in the healthcare sector and how do we mitigate the risks?
How do we create an IT architecture for health solutions where security and privacy is guaranteed and where we can utilize big data for research and development?

Join this webinar that focuses on cybersecurity and privacy in the healthcare sector and gain insight into cybersecurity challenges for the health care sector and how companies and hospitals need to act when dealing with sensitive personal data. See the presentations and join the discussion with cybersecurity and healthtech experts from DIKU, DTU and Systematic.

This webinar is the first in a series of six webinars from DIKU Business Club running the rest of 2020 focusing on themes within computer science that has an impact on industry.

Who should participate?

The webinar is relevant for companies and the public sector – especially within the healthcare sector or if you’re working with health data.
